Project:
Design, Optimization and Retrofit of Divided Wall Distillation Column by using Aspen HYSYS

1) Development of Steady State Simulation Model of Three & Four products Divided wall Distillation Column (new multicomponent distillation technique) using Aspen HYSYS and UniSim.
2) Development of the Design structure of Three product Divided wall Distillation Column based on Rigorous Simulation studies.
3) Optimization of the Divided wall Distillation Column to obtain optimal design parameters based on minimum Reboiler Duty.
4) Performed Economic evaluation of the Divided wall Distillation Column based on minimum Energy consumption and compared it with conventional distillation column schemes.
5) Involved in designing the distillation column experiment, contacted vendors for purchasing equipment’s, mounting the columns in lab, run and test the lab scale distillation column.

This project is funded by King Abdul-Aziz City for Science & Technology (KACST) Saudi Arabia and it is completed in October 2015. In this project, I worked on development of rigorous steady state simulation of Divided Wall Distillation Column and then optimization of the operation of Divided Wall Column on the basis of minimum energy consumption by using Aspen HYSYS. In the last part, I worked on retrofitting of the conventional multicomponent distillation column to new Divided Wall Column without any major modification in the existing distillation column. After rigorous simulation and optimization, results are very promising. Results of this research shows that by using Divided wall column for multicomponent distillation purposes, we can save 30% of energy consumption and capital cost as compared to conventional distillation column.
